The braces are 3/16" 4130 steel welded to 4130 tube, not sure of the wall thickness. They are fairly light, but definately strong. No flex points, not stamped ends, unlike the competitors. I'll post a pic of the end mount tonight.

Here are pic's of the strut ends. These are strong. If you buy them, MAKE SURE THEY ARE MODIFIED FOR MONTE CARLOS! The GP spread is 1/4" less. The mounting holes need to be extended 1/8" per end.
